of the country. pictures have also emerged which allegedly show cameron bancroft, the bowler at the heart of this current scandal, putting sugar in his pocket during the recent ashes series against england. it‘s led to questions over whether the incident in cape town is the first time australia has used illegal methods to get the ball to swing, making it harder to bat against. you can see the shiny side on this side. this is the rough side. you are not allowed to tamper with this site, you are not allowed to scratch it, you are not allowed to rub it with any external objects. you are allowed to bowl it and try and land it on this bit or throw it in from the boundary. those are completely legitimate. to try and rough up this side because if you get one side really rough and the other side quite shiny, the ball really does swing dramatically in the air when bowled at high speed. australia‘s team sponsors are also alarmed by events. we are extremely disappointed, as i think all australians are. we are a big sponsor of cricket australia. we have let them know we want them to complet
